The authors completely classify the finite affine planes which admit a non-solvable rank 3 collineation group. More precisely, they obtain the following types of (translation) planes: (1) Desarguesian; (2) Hall; (3) Lüneburg-Tits; (4) irregular nearfield of order \(11^2\), \(29^2\) or \(59^2\); (5) Korchmáros of order 49; (6) Mason-Ostrom of order 49; (7) exceptional Walker of order 25.
